An Incomplete Divorce (Completed Main Story) - Chapter 121
Quinteregia. No—now Nostalgia.
The passenger liner, named after Rhondos’s most benevolent queen and Johann Leopold’s great-great-grandmother, had now been bestowed a somewhat absurd new mission along with its new name: Nostalgia.
It would now ferry Olivia to Lemong Port under the guise of a ship bound for Nostia.
The hastily repainted hull still bore a faint trace of dissonance.
It wasn’t glaringly obvious, but under the bright daylight, the subtle discrepancy might have caught the eye. That was precisely why its departure had been scheduled for after sunset.
Johann stood alone on the deck.
Glancing briefly at the watch on his wrist with half-lidded eyes, he placed a cigarette between his lips.
6:00 PM.
He had received no reports yet, but by now, Olivia should have arrived.
Since there had been no word from Anne Marshall, the plan was still proceeding smoothly. If she simply boarded the ship as intended, the matter would be resolved.
The sound of a match striking was swallowed by the crash of waves against the hull. Even as he ducked his head, shielding the flame with one hand, his eyes—dark as an abyss—remained fixed on the pier.
Lights brighter than moonlight bathed the dock, softly wrapped in night fog, shimmering with a dreamlike glow.
Amid the bustling crowd, he slowly exhaled the smoke he’d held deep in his lungs. The chill sea breeze made the smoke vanish without a trace.
Olivia was still nowhere in sight. Though he knew it was still too early for boarding, his mouth, filled with cigarette smoke, felt dry.
“Start over again, Olivia.”
